Why Do We Receive Spam Calls?
Before we dive into how to check if a phone number is on a spam list, let’s first understand why we receive these unwanted calls. The main reason is that our phone numbers are easily accessible to telemarketers and scammers. When we sign up for services or make purchases online, our phone numbers are often collected and sold to third-party companies. These companies then use our phone numbers to make unsolicited calls for marketing purposes.
Another reason for receiving spam calls is that scammers use automated dialing systems to call random phone numbers. These systems can make thousands of calls in a short period, and if someone answers, the call is transferred to a live person who tries to scam them. These calls can be dangerous as scammers often try to obtain personal information or money from unsuspecting victims.
How to Check if a Phone Number is on a Spam List
Now that we understand why we receive spam calls, let’s discuss how to check if a phone number is on a spam list. The most effective way to do this is by using a spam call blocking app. These apps use a database of known spam numbers and automatically block them from calling your phone. Some popular spam call blocking apps include Truecaller, Hiya, and Nomorobo.
Another way to check if a phone number is on a spam list is by using the National Do Not Call Registry. This registry is managed by the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) and allows you to register your phone number to opt-out of telemarketing calls. You can also check if your number is already on the registry by visiting their website or calling 1-888-382-1222.
If you receive a spam call, you can also report the number to the FTC. This helps them track and take action against illegal telemarketing practices. You can report the number on their website or by calling the same number mentioned above.
Protecting Yourself from Spam Calls
Aside from using spam call blocking apps and registering on the National Do Not Call Registry, there are other steps you can take to protect yourself from spam calls. These include:
- Do not answer calls from unknown numbers. If it’s an important call, they will leave a voicemail.
- Do not give out personal information over the phone, especially to unknown callers.
- Be cautious of calls claiming to be from government agencies or financial institutions. These are often scams.
- Consider changing your phone number if you receive a high volume of spam calls.
